BACKGROUND/AIM: The aim of this study was to assess the efficacy of treatment with pegylated interferon α-2a (Peg-INFα-2a) versus Peg-INFα-2b, plus ribavirin, in inducing rapid virological response (RVR), early virological response (EVR), end of treatment response (ETR), and sustained virological response (SVR) in chronic hepatitis C. METHODS: We reviewed 78 chronic hepatitis C patients with genotype 1 treated with 48 weeks of Peg-INFα-2a (n=35) and Peg-INFα-2b (n=43), plus ribavirin, between 2008 and 2011. The ETR and SVR of the patients were ascertained by assessing hepatitis C virus (HCV)-RNA levels at the end of the treatment and after 24 weeks of follow-up after the cessation of treatment. RESULTS: The RVR (31 vs. 26%), EVR (83 vs. 81%), ETR (74 vs. 63%), and SVR (46 vs. 51%) rates were similar for Peg-INFα-2a and Peg-INFα-2b groups. The overall SVR rate for these standard therapies was 48.7%. Multivariate analysis showed that HCV viral load was significantly associated with RVR, EVR, ETR, and SVR inversely (r=-0.25, P<0.05, and r=-0.34, r=-0.53, r=-0.42, P<0.01, respectively). CONCLUSION: In patients infected with HCV genotype 1, the rates of SVR did not differ significantly between the two available Peg-INF-ribavirin regimens, and HCV viral load was important in RVR, EVR, ETR, and SVR.
